Intended for Good

We could all point to someone who hurt us intentionally. We don't have to look too hard into our past to find that one or more people who put us into a pit by their actions or their words. But today I stand in awe of Joseph's grace and forgiveness. Of his love and trust in the Lord.

Joseph's brothers were jealous of him and hated him. They plotted to kill him and threw him in an empty pit. They 'kindly' chose not to leave him for dead, but rather sold him into slavery. Joseph then was made a slave to Potiphar. Thrown in jail on false accusations of rape where he spent 2 years for something he didn't do. One ugly event lead to another ugly event all because of hatred and jealousy.

Yet, when the time came that Joseph had the upper hand and could seek revenge, here is his response...

But Joseph said to them, "Don't be afraid. Am I in the place of God? You intended to harm me, but God intended it for good and to accomplish what is now being done, the saving of many lives. So then don't be afraid. I will provide for you and your children." And he reassured them and spoke kindly to them. Genesis 50:19-20

Joseph knew that God is sovereign and trusted that even the bad situations inflicted by others would be used for good.
